What is the first step in meeting the requirements for desktop forensics?

Confiscation of devices

What is the purpose of taking an image of the system in desktop forensics?

To preserve the original state of the system

What is a forensic analysis tool in desktop forensics?

A software program that helps to examine and extract data from the system image

What is the term used for the process of verifying and validating the data from the system image in desktop forensics?
